Title Examiner II
County of Los Angeles Public Works
A Title Examiner II is responsible for performing a combination of the following essential job functions:

Searches, reviews, analyzes, and evaluates public records, court proceedings, and other documents to prepare chains-of-title and title reports for various purposes, including but not limited to,  acquisition or disposition of property interests. 

Provides information of properties being contemplated for use by the County or special Districts or for use by county counsel in defending the County or special districts in various court actions. 

Examines, evaluates, analyzes, and determines the legal effect of various court proceedings, encumbrances, liens, judgments, and other instruments on real property interests. 

Writes complex and detailed narrative memorandums and letters to report on title matters.

Prepares, reviews, checks, and recommends approval of instruments for recording, and confirms the validity of recordation. 

Communicates with departmental and non-departmental personnel, performs field investigations, and interviews attorneys, engineers, representatives of agencies and public utilities, and other individuals to acquire and provide information regarding real property. 

Testifies in court in land title matters, as needed.

About The Position
The Real Estate Agent negotiates and successfully closes purchases and sales of real estate in fee, and negotiates and acquires easements, contracts, leases, rentals, permits, licenses, and agreements in support of the legal and business interests of the corporation.

Key responsibilities include:

Obtain legal or deed descriptions, and sales price information for appraisals from public records.

Prepare appraisals, opinions and recommendations of Fair Market Value of property for the purposes of the purchase and sale of fee property interests, and in acquiring and granting easements, leases, licenses, permits and construction-related damages.

Examine and comprehend title policies, certificates or commitments, and abstracts of title.

Investigate and perform quantitative site and route selection analysis for major land purchases and to make recommendations regarding same.

Successfully negotiate and prepare legal instruments for the acquisition or disposal of fee property interests, easements, leases, licenses, permits, agreements, and property damages.

Interpret and assess the regulations of municipal, county, state and federal jurisdictions and commissions to negotiate with elected and appointed officials in determining corporate compliance requirements.

Read and comprehend engineering drawings and plans.

Provide testimony on behalf of the company in eminent domain proceedings and other legal matters.
